Stained Glass Repair

Many stained glass windows old and new require some repairs or restorations to ensure they are in good condition. It is crucial to get them repaired as soon as you can since if the window is left in poor condition it can cause irreparable damage and make the window unusable. There are a myriad of ways to fix stained glass or leaded window. From filling cracks with silicon to tightening and releading the cames them, there are a variety of options. The cost of repair for stained glass is based on the amount of damage and the work required to fix it. A professional who is knowledgeable about stained or leaded glass will inspect the window thoroughly before estimating the cost of restoration or repair.

Broken or stained glass that has chipped is one of the most common reasons for needing to repair. This could be caused by mishandling or just age-related wear and tear. Some glass may also need to be replaced if significantly damaged. The faded color is a common issue with lead or stained glass. Glass can fade with time because of exposure to sunlight or changing weather conditions. A professional can re-stain the glass to restore it to its original appearance and color.

The typical cost for repair of stained glass is approximately $500. This includes cleaning, fixing and filling cracks with silicone, tightening or releading cames, and any other repairs required for a 12x24-inch window repairs near me. The cost of restoring a stained glass window back to its original condition could be as high as $10,000 depending on how damaged it is and the amount of work required.

Cement, often referred to as glazier's putty, can be used to affix the window panes and lead cames in stained glass windows. Over time, the cement can become loose and damaged. It needs to be applied again. This is a straightforward task for the majority of reliable stained glass specialists, however it's not unusual for it to be included in a larger repair or restoration project.

It is also necessary to replace reinforcement bars on stained glass windows. These are specially designed supports that are connected to the frame or jambs of stained glass windows. They prevent sliding. The cost of replacing these bars can differ based on the size and the number of windows that have to be replaced.

It is important to maintain stained and leaded glasses as they are fragile. Making use of the right cleaning products will help keep them in good condition for as long as is possible. Regular cleaning should be carried out using a mild dishwashing solution and warm water. Cleaning should be performed with care to avoid damage.
